Adrenal suppression happens after four weeks of systemic treatment with doses just above physiologic levels and earlier with greater doses. This effect is lessened by administering the glucocorticoid in a single morning dose and decreased much more through the use of an intermediate-acting agent on alternate mornings. The hypothalamus is the first to be suppressed and the quickest to get well, whereas the adrenals are the final of the three glands to be suppressed and the slowest to recover. Full recovery of the adrenal glands with regular serum cortisol levels might take even longer, typically as much as 1 year6. There could be altered stress responsiveness in situations such as an infection or surgical procedure. Symptoms of weakness, fatigue, anorexia, nausea, and fever may happen, and patients may even hardly ever develop hypotension or shock. Small doses of intravenous glucocorticoids could additionally be wanted previous to physically annoying situations similar to main surgical procedures. Endocrinologic consultation should be obtained if the uncommon addisonian crisis occurs. A corticosteroid withdrawal syndrome presenting with arthralgias, headache, lethargy, and nausea can even occur upon speedy tapering of long-term glucocorticoid remedy within the absence of overt adrenal insufficiency. Low intracellular glucocorticoid levels are thought to be the cause, and a return to earlier doses with slower tapering alleviates this syndrome. In 1972, Bollag developed two fragrant retinoids: etretinate and its free acid metabolite, acitretin. Both had a therapeutic index ten times extra favorable than that of tretinoin within the chemically induced rodent papilloma take a look at model. Etretinate and acitretin characterize secondgeneration retinoids, and their improvement constituted a breakthrough within the systemic therapy of psoriasis and issues of cornification. The significance of retinoids in cutaneous biology was first appreciated early in the twentieth century by Wolbach1, who noticed that vitamin A-deficient animals manifested altered keratinization, similar to epidermal hyperkeratosis and squamous metaplasia of mucous membranes in addition to sure precancerous circumstances. The anti-keratinizing properties of vitamin A led von Stuettgen and Bollag to administer topical and systemic retinoids to treat disorders of cornification. In preliminary medical trials with oral vitamin A, tolerable doses had been ineffective however higher, potentially effective doses had been too toxic. Because of this slender therapeutic window, a program was launched to engineer synthetic retinoids with greater therapeutic activity and decrease toxicity. Topical isotretinoin has also Vitamin A Metabolism Vitamin A (retinol) have to be acquired via the food plan and is ingested as retinyl esters and provitamin A carotenoids; of the latter, betacarotene is particularly environment friendly in its capacity to be transformed to vitamin A. Retinol and its esters characterize the main dietary supply, in addition to transport and storage form, of vitamin A. Retinol (vitamin A alcohol) is first reversibly oxidized to retinaldehyde (vitamin A aldehyde), which is then irreversibly converted to retinoic acid (vitamin A acid). Postoperative Care After the strain dressings are eliminated, careful wound care should be performed as quickly as to twice day by day. One methodology is to gently clear both the donor site and the realm immediately surrounding the bolster with hydrogen peroxide to take away all crusts, adopted by software of petrolatum ointment (Vaseline). Its shade might range, nonetheless, from pink or pink to darker blue or purple, relying on the extent of graft revascularization. At this 1-week time point, a white graft is an indication that the graft has not revascularized and can fail, requiring the underlying wound to heal by second intention. It is feasible that the complete epidermal surface might turn out to be black and necrotic and then slough without adversely affecting the dermal portion of the graft, as re-epithelialization can happen from adnexal structures and the epithelial edges, with an appropriate cosmetic outcome. Patients ought to be endorsed that the vascular supply of the graft stays fragile for weeks. For this reason, trauma, together with direct bathe water to the realm, and extreme activity must be averted for an extra 1 to 2 weeks. Variations/Unusual Situations Purse-string suture the purse-string suture is a subcuticular stitch positioned around the periphery of a round or oval surgical defect21. This type of suture permits partial defect closure by advancing pores and skin from the whole periphery of the wound, and it might help to cowl areas of uncovered cartilage or bone on the wound edges that would inhibit graft take. In addition, the graft required to cowl the remainder of the defect is tremendously gotten smaller as a end result of an ~50% decrease in the defect space. Large scalp defects extending to bone can current a significant management challenge, which can be dealt with by placing a purse-string suture adopted by a galeal hinge flap22. After purse-string placement, the galea aponeurotica adjoining to the scalp defect is scored with a scalpel, and a partial-thickness galeal flap of enough size to cowl all or a portion of the exposed periosteum or bone could also be dissected free and transposed into place, using the identical movement as turning a web page of a e-book. This hinged galeal tissue serves to recreate the vascular bed required for successful graft placement, and it permits repair of deep and sometimes tough scalp defects in a single operative session. The inside construction has been clarified by the publications of McIndoe and Counseller (1927), Ton That Tung (1939, 1979), Hj�rtsj� (1931), Healey and Schroy (1953), Goldsmith and Woodburne (1957), Couinaud (1957), and Bismuth and colleagues (1982). Essentially, the three primary hepatic veins inside the scissurae divide the liver into four sectors, every of which receives a portal pedicle. The main portal scissura accommodates the middle hepatic vein and progresses from the center of the gallbladder bed anteriorly to the left of the vena cava posteriorly. These right and left livers are themselves divided into two by the remaining portal scissurae. The proper portal scissura separates the proper liver into two sectors: anteromedial (anterior) and posterolateral (posterior). The left portal scissura is located posterior to the ligamentum teres and throughout the left liver, along the course of the left hepatic vein. The caudate lobe (segment I) has its personal biliary drainage (Healey & Schroy, 1953). In 44% of people, three separate ducts drain these three parts of the lobe, whereas in one other 26%, a standard duct lies between the best portion of the caudate lobe correct and the caudate process and an independent duct that drains the left a part of the caudate lobe. In 78% of circumstances, drainage of the caudate lobe is into the right and left hepatic ducts, but in 15%, drainage is by the left hepatic ductal system solely. Extrahepatic Biliary Anatomy and Vascular Anatomy of the Liver and Pancreas the extrahepatic bile ducts are represented by the extrahepatic segments of the proper and left hepatic ducts, becoming a member of to form the biliary confluence and the primary biliary channel draining to the duodenum. The confluence of the right and left hepatic ducts happens on the right of the hilar fissure of the liver, anterior to the portal venous bifurcation and overlying the origin of the right branch of the portal vein. The extrahepatic section of the proper duct is brief, however the left duct has a for much longer extrahepatic course. The cystic artery, arising from the best department of the hepatic artery, might cross the widespread hepatic duct posteriorly or anteriorly. The common hepatic duct constitutes the left border of the triangle of Calot, the other corners of which had been initially described as the cystic duct below and the cystic artery above (Rocko et al, 1981). The commonly accepted working definition of the triangle of Calot acknowledges, however, the inferior floor of the best lobe of the liver because the upper border and the cystic duct because the lower border (Wood, 1979). Dissection of the triangle of Calot is of key significance throughout cholecystectomy, as a end result of on this triangle runs the cystic artery, often the right department of the hepatic artery, and occasionally a bile duct, which should be displayed before cholecystectomy (see Chapter 35). Ignorance of those variations might provoke surprising hemorrhage or biliary harm (Champetier et al, 1982) during cholecystectomy and will result in bile duct harm throughout efforts to safe hemostasis (see Chapter 42). When the fluence threshold for melanosome disruption is reached, the melanin-containing cell dies, and Q-switched lasers are in a position to selectively goal individual pigmented cells. Treatment of tattoos with Q-switched lasers fragments the ink particles and selectively kills pigment-containing cells, with resultant ink particle launch. Subsequent elimination of tattoo ink particles can happen via an epidermal crust and/or lymphatic transport whereas some particles are rephagocytosed by dermal cells23. Of note, completely different laser wavelengths are needed for various ink colors (see Table 136. Picosecond (10-12 sec) laser pulses have lengthy been identified to be simpler than nanosecond pulses for pulverizing tattoo ink particles24, however lasers that produce nanosecond pulses have only recently become commercially available25. Q-switched ruby and alexandrite lasers are very helpful for epidermal and dermal pigmented lesions. Caf�-au-lait macules and melanocytic nevi could respond to remedy with Q-switched ruby lasers (or, for nevi, long-pulsed ruby lasers that focus on nests of melanocytes), but recurrences are frequent and residual dermal melanocytes remain in laser-treated nevi26,27. Laser therapy of congenital melanocytic nevi is often thought of when surgical choices are restricted. However, laser removing of acquired melanocytic nevi is sort of controversial given the potential danger for partial removal of a delicate early melanoma. Of observe, postinflammatory hyperpigmentation and melasma respond poorly to laser treatment28. Developed within the late 1800s, the dermal curette has been used to deal with a wide variety of cutaneous neoplasms, each benign and malignant. Common curettes are straight with a spherical head (Fox) or possess an oval head set at an angle from the stem (Cannon). They are labeled by measurement, depending upon the aperture of the chopping surface of the curette. Mancuso�Fox and Mancuso�Cannon curettes are additionally out there, which have a ruler on the deal with. For normal curettage and electrodesiccation, a set of curettes starting from 4 or 5 mm down to 2 mm could additionally be employed. This is followed by the smaller curette, which is used to remove small pockets of residual tumor. Curettes may additionally be used to debulk tumors, thereby higher delineating their margins prior to excision53. There are disposable, single-use curettes; nevertheless, they have a tendency to be very sharp and may minimize into tissue quite than mechanically debride it. Scissors might have long or short handles, and the blades are straight or curved and serrated or easy. Scissors used in cutaneous surgical procedure could be both fully chrome steel (most well-liked, least expensive) or have tungsten carbide inserts to strengthen the blades. Gradle scissors are small, delicate, sharp-tipped, and tapered to a very nice level with a delicate curve. Due to their sharpness and precision, Supercut Gradle scissors are good for removing thin levels during Mohs micrographic surgical procedure and for eradicating pores and skin tags. Gradle scissors should be used with care, and they need to by no means be used to reduce sutures. They are available in straight or curved fashions, with or with out the serrations that forestall tissue motion throughout slicing. Of the varied fashions out there, the authors favor curved Supercut iris scissors to reduce tissue and for sharp dissection. The configuration of their handle and spring-loaded motion make them best for manipulation in small delicate websites. Specially designed sutureremoval scissors with a half-moon hook on the lower blade are available and the small hooked tip simply grasps the loop and prevents unintentional sticks. Undermining scissors are usually blunt-tipped (for safety) and have longer handles (for comfort). They are available in numerous sizes to accommodate the various anatomic regions by which pores and skin surgery is carried out. Forceps Proper forceps are important for delicate, safe handling of tissue and suture needles throughout skin surgery. Serrated forceps can exert extreme pressure on tissues, leading to crush damage. Only toothed forceps must be used to grasp the dermis and superficial dermis. For cutaneous surgical procedure, the most popular tissue forceps (Adson�Brown) has 1�2 tooth. Some forceps have each distal tooth for handling of tissue and a extra proximal raised platform for firmly greedy suture needles, allowing the surgeon to avoid guide handling of sharp needles. Adson forceps are the standard giant forceps used for excisional surgery on the trunk and proximal extremities. The Bishop�Harmon forceps are very light-weight, fine-tipped, and perfect for delicate work on the face and hand. Many surgeons also use skin hooks to visualize bleeding vessels for hemostasis and for placement of dermal sutures. Shin hooks possess a sharp tip that has the potential to inflict a perioperative sharps injury. Thus, these devices ought to be dealt with with warning and the tips shielded on the tray when not in use as is finished with scalpels and needles.

While there continues to be considerable controversy regarding which certainly one of these devices is superior47, surgeons typically agree that the wire brush is extra aggressive. The wire brush cuts more shortly and more deeply into the pores and skin with every stroke, thereby posing a greater danger for damage and requiring extra talent to function. Although the diamond fraise is generally safer and extra forgiving, it might not yield the degree of improvement possible with the wire brush, especially for more stubborn circumstances similar to pimples scarring. Because dermabrasion with both instrument is extremely techniquedependent and the educational curve is steep, there could additionally be appreciable variability in the medical outcomes obtained by totally different operators. It is very important for beginner dermabraders to obtain hands-on instruction from an experienced operator so as to be adequately trained. The correct strategies for motorized dermabrasion have also been the topic of complete evaluations within the literature47. Careful analysis of the depth of damage throughout the process is crucial in order to guarantee a adequate depth for optimal results without penetrating past the desired stage and risking scar formation. Microneedling Microneedling represents a minimally invasive skin rejuvenation procedure during which the surgical gadget incorporates a number of nice needles64. The needles puncture the skin to a uniform depth inside the dermis, thus making a managed pores and skin harm. The uniformly spaced dermal punctures set off wound therapeutic, with production of latest collagen and elastin. This can result in an improvement in pores and skin texture, high quality and firmness as properly as a reduction in visible scars. Microneedling has also been used to improve pore measurement, cellulite and stretch marks, but few managed studies have been revealed to date. His unique clinical technique involved the applying of a zinc chloride paste to cancerous tissue 24 hours prior to surgical removal of the tumor. Subsequently, the tumor was excised and processed in a way similar to the method used right now. However, if there have been residual tumor at the margins, zinc chloride paste was re-applied to cancerous margins for twenty-four hours prior to any additional tissue resection. In addition to the lengthy incubation interval, a second issue is that zinc chloride paste causes tissue necrosis, rendering wounds unsuitable for surgical reconstruction. The acceptable, and at occasions superior, beauty consequence associated with second intention healing, particularly on concave surfaces, was documented by Dr Mohs, affording second intention healing its rightful place among legitimate reconstructive techniques. Over forty years ago, the zinc chloride-based, fastened tissue method evolved into the fresh-frozen tissue technique6, which was popularized by Tromovitch and Stegman7. The fresh-frozen part method eliminated the necessity for the escharotic zinc chloride paste, and it allowed complete tumor clearance via multiple resections in a single day. Furthermore, and not utilizing a zinc chloride-induced necrotic base, immediate surgical reconstruction could probably be performed. Tunneled flaps Tunneled flaps are variants of tissue importation flaps in that pores and skin from a non-adjacent web site is used to reconstruct a defect. They could be singlestage flaps, however could require revision due to the deformation the pedicle can create alongside the path of the tunnel. Examples of those flaps include the nasolabial to lip pull-through flap, the paranasal to ala flap, and the retroauricular pull-through flap (flip-flop flap)29�31. The flap pores and skin and its pedicle are then handed by way of a tunnel of intervening skin (or cartilage) to the defect. Careful measurements of each the defect and the length of the subcutaneous pedicle are needed in order that the latter reaches the defect beneath minimal pressure. It may be helpful to elevate the skin overlying the possible pedicle so as to visualize its growth. Once an adequate pedicle is developed, the skin between the bottom of the pedicle and the defect is undermined, creating a tunnel. The tunnel have to be giant enough for the tissue to cross and not be compressed; cautious defatting of the tunnel partitions is often helpful to guarantee ample room. This defatting also decreases the degree of fullness of the intervening skin created by the majority of the pedicle. There are times when a mixture of closure strategies is employed, either as a end result of the defect is too massive or as a end result of the defect involves multiple cosmetic subunit. Combination closures for very large defects are normally employed when a flap is able to close a good portion, but not all, of the defect. Grafts could be harvested from any of the widespread donor websites, relying on tissue match and the adequacy of donor pores and skin. Sometimes, flap and graft mixtures are used to reconstruct defects that involve more than one beauty subunit. In such a wound, a flap is used to reconstruct one cosmetic subunit whereas a full-thickness pores and skin graft is used to reconstruct the opposite, maintaining the "separateness" of every beauty subunit. The precept of sustaining the boundaries between cosmetic subunits is very helpful in attaining a much less noticeable cosmetic outcome. If flaps or grafts are applied across cosmetic subunits, the aesthetic disruption that happens becomes more visible. There are also defects that involve a number of cosmetic subunits which may be best repaired individually with totally different flaps. The identical precept applies in that sustaining the integrity of particular person cosmetic subunits is an important consideration in achieving a more pure and less noticeable end result.
